Door Windows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ide
Door windows, likewise called sidelights, are the glass panels that flank entryway doors, not only contributing to the aesthetic appeals of a home but also permitting natural light and views into the home. Gradually, however, these windows can become harmed, dated, or less energy-efficient. This post offers a useful summary of the door windows replacement procedure, consisting of the types of door windows available, the benefits of changing them, and the actions included in the replacement.
Comprehending Door Windows
Door windows are available in different designs, materials, and configurations. To comprehend the replacement procedure better, it is necessary to value their key features and functions:
Types of Door Windows
Repaired Sidelights: These are non-operable windows that stay closed and supply a view and light.

Operable Sidelights: These can open for ventilation, offering not just light however also air flow to improve comfort.

Transom Windows: Positioned above the door, these windows can complement sidelight windows and include height to the entrance.

Ornamental Glass: Often utilized for aesthetic functions, decorative glass sidelights can include stained glass or patterned styles.
Products
Vinyl: Durable and low-maintenance, vinyl windows are energy-efficient and can be found in numerous styles.

Fiberglass: Offering outstanding insulating properties, fiberglass windows are resistant to warping and can imitate wood's appearance.

Wood: A traditional option, wood windows use natural charm however require routine upkeep to prevent rot and warping.

Aluminum: Lightweight and strong, aluminumframes are resistant to rust but might not supply the very best insulation.
Advantages of Replacing Door Windows
Changing door windows offers numerous advantages for property owners:

Energy Efficiency: Aging windows typically lose their insulating homes, causing increased energy expenses. More recent windows are created to decrease heat loss and gain.

Boosted Curb Appeal: Updating door windows can considerably enhance the exterior look of a home without the need for major restorations.

Increased Home Value: Well-maintained and aesthetically pleasing door windows can increase a home's market price.

Sound Reduction: New window innovations supply much better sound insulation, creating a quieter indoor environment.
Actions for Door Windows Replacement
The replacement of door windows includes several important steps that house owners need to follow to make sure a successful outcome:

Assessment and Measure: Evaluate the existing window condition and determine the size properly.

Choose Replacement Windows: Choose the appropriate type and material based on personal preference and environment considerations.

Collect Required Tools and Materials: Compile all required tools (e.g., screwdriver, caulk weapon, level) and products for the replacement.

Remove the Old Window:
Safety Precautions: Wear protective equipment such as gloves and shatterproof glass to avoid injuries.Separate Trim: Use an energy knife to thoroughly cut through paint or caulk adhering the trim to the wall.Get rid of the Window: Pull out the old window frame gently, being mindful to not harm the door structure.
Prepare the Opening: Clean the window opening, examining for any damage to the frame or surrounding product. Repair as required.

Install the New Window:
Set the Window: Insert the new window into the opening and guarantee it sits level and plumb.Secure: Secure the window using screws or fasteners offered by the producer.Seal: Apply caulk around the edges to develop a waterproof seal and enhance insulation.
Include Trim: Reinstall or change the trim around the new window to finish the look flawlessly.

Final Inspection: Check that the window opens and closes correctly and that there are no gaps or leakages.
Maintenance of New Door Windows
After changing door windows, it's vital to keep them to guarantee durability and performance.

Regular Cleaning: Clean the glass and frame regularly to avoid dirt accumulation.

Examine for Damage: Regularly look for fractures, leaks, and functional problems to address them quickly.

Reapply Paint or Sealant: If appropriate, keep the surface on wood windows by repainting or sealing as required.
Frequently Asked Questions About Door Windows Replacement
Q: How do I know if I require to replace my door windows?A: Signs that replacements are necessary consist of visible condensation between panes, fractures in the glass, draftiness, or considerable trouble in opening/closing the window.

Q: Can I replace door windows myself?A: While it's possible for house owners with DIY experience to replace door windows, working with a professional ensures correct installation and reduces the threat of concerns in the future. Q: What is the average

cost of changing door windows?A: The cost can vary considerably based upon size, product, and labor, however typical replacement costs can vary from ₤ 300 to ₤ 800 per window. Q: How long does it take to change door windows?A: The replacement procedure can take a few
hours to a complete day, depending on the intricacy of the installation and whether additional repairs are needed. Q: Are energy-efficient doors worth the investment?A: Yes, energy-efficient doors can significantly reduce energy costs
over time, balancing out the initial investment,
specifically in areas with extreme climates.
